Overview
GCN2-IN-6 is a potent and orally available GCN2 inhibitor confirmed by in-house enzymatic (IC50: 1.8 nM) and cellular assays (IC50: 9.3 nM).
Chemical Properties
| Molecular Formula | C19H12Cl2F2N4O3S |
| Molecular Weight | 485.29 |
| CAS Numbers | 2183470-09-7 |
| Solubility | DMSO |
| Purity | 98% by HPLC |
| SMILES Code | Nc1ncc(cn1)C#Cc1c(F)ccc(NS(=O)(=O)c2cc(Cl)cc(CO)c2Cl)c1F |
